Safe Sushi Options for Pregnant Women

Pregnancy can be a time of great change and adjustment, and for many expectant mothers, this includes making changes to their diet. While it's natural to crave certain foods, it's essential to ensure that you're eating safely during pregnancy. If you're a sushi lover, you may be wondering if you can still indulge in your favorite dish during this time. The good news is that, with some guidance and precautions, you can enjoy sushi and shrimp during pregnancy. Raw fish is a significant concern during pregnancy due to the risk of foodborne illnesses such as listeria and parasites. These risks can be especially problematic for pregnant women, as their immune systems are already compromised. Raw fish, including sushi and sashimi, can pose a serious threat to the health of both you and your baby. To put it bluntly, it's best to avoid all raw fish during pregnancy.
  • Types of raw fish to avoid: Tuna, salmon, yellowtail, and any other raw fish
  • Reasons to avoid: Risk of listeria and parasites

Fortunately, there are many cooked sushi options that are perfectly safe to enjoy during pregnancy. These alternatives include:
  • Cooked shrimp tempura
  • California rolls with cooked crab
  • Eel (unagi) rolls
  • Vegetarian sushi rolls made with avocado, cucumber, or other vegetables
  • Tempura rolls with cooked seafood or vegetables

Cooking and Food Safety Precautions

When it comes to cooking sushi, it's essential to follow proper food safety guidelines to minimize the risk of bacterial contamination. Cooking sushi thoroughly can help destroy bacteria and parasites, making it a safer option. Some helpful tips include:
  • Choosing fully cooked fillings
  • Selecting lower-mercury seafood options
  • Making sure fillings are cooked and heated to a safe internal temperature
